Alejandra has devoted her life to the study and exploration of language and communication.
At first, she was convinced she could crack the code through academia. She studied linguistics, psycholinguistics, sociolinguistics, language acquisition, translation, and interpreting.
She came to realize, however, that none of these fancy degrees had taught her how to use language powerfully to shape her own life or relationships.
A realization that the process of connection and understanding starts with an awareness of inner communication - how we talk to and relate to ourselves, led her toward a different path.
She committed to a long and ongoing process of self-exploration, delved into yoga and Eastern philosophy, meditation, Buddhist psychology and psycho-spiritual inquiry, Non-Violent Communication, Neuro-Linguistic Programming, and consciousness, leadership, and transformation theories.
In her practice today, called Language Alchemy, Alejandra integrates these disciplines and methodologies to help people transform limiting communication patterns, find their own authentic expression, and communicate with confidence, compassion, and connection.
